Dust particle sensor

The LCD screen displays real-time dust particle detection. Bars indicate the amount of debris detected: Red for high dust, Amber for medium, and Green for a clean area. This helps you see when your floor is clean.

Charging your machine

You can use your machine immediately or charge it partially. Connect the charger directly to the machine or place it in the dock. Blue LEDs on the battery flash during charging and remain lit for five seconds when fully charged (displaying 100%). The machine will not operate or charge if the ambient temperature is below 5°C (41°F) to protect the motor and battery.

The battery and bin can be charged while attached to the machine in the Wall Dock.

Compressing dust

To compress dust in the bin, push the red compression lever down and then move it back up. The machine's power will cut out during compression.

Emptying your bin

Empty the bin as soon as the dirt reaches the MAX level to maintain performance and avoid inaccurate particle readings. Ensure the machine power is turned off before emptying.

  1. Remove your wand: Press the red wand release button on top of the wand and pull it away from the bin.
  2. Release the dirt: Compress the bin contents. Hold the machine over a bin, pointing downwards. Push the silver bin release lever to open the bin base, then firmly push the red compression lever. The bin will slide down, cleaning its interior. The bin base will not open if the silver lever is not fully pushed down.
  3. Minimise dust contact: Cover the bin tightly in a dustproof bag while emptying. Press the silver button to open the bin base, carefully remove the bin, seal the bag, and dispose of it.
  4. Close the bin: Push the bin base upwards until the bin and base click into place.

Clearing blockages

Disconnect the machine from the charger and ensure the power is turned off before checking for blockages. Be aware of sharp objects and allow the machine to cool down. Do not use the machine while checking for blockages to avoid injury. If a blockage is detected, the motor will pulse, and the machine will cut out until the blockage is cleared.

Clearing obstructions from your All Floor ConesTM Sense cleaner head

The All Floor ConesTM Sense cleaner head does not have a washable brush bar. Regularly check and clear obstructions to maintain performance. Ensure the machine is disconnected from the charger and turned off. Do not use dishwashers, detergents, polishes, or air fresheners.

  1. Remove the cover and brush bars: Lift the plastic clips at the back of the cleaner head (left and right) to release the cover. Twist and pull each brush bar to remove.
  2. Look for obstructions: Clear any debris from the brush bar and inside the cleaner head. Wipe with a damp, lint-free cloth. The brush bar and cleaner head are not washable.
  3. Re-assemble: Reattach each brush bar by matching the colour of the plastic fitting to the cleaner head. Refit the cover by slotting it back into place and snapping the clips.

How to use your Dyson SubmarineTM 2.0 wet roller head

This section details how to use the wet roller head for cleaning hard floors.

  1. Remove the cassette: Hold the wet roller head, press the red Quick-release button, and slide out the removable cassette.
  2. Remove the cap: Unscrew the cap on the water reservoir.
  3. Fill with water: Fill the water reservoir with clean water up to the 'MAX' line.
  4. Replace the cap: Securely fit the cap back onto the water reservoir.
  5. Reassemble and attach: Slide the waste extraction tray and water reservoir back into the main roller head until it clicks. Attach the main wet roller head to your vacuum's wand.

Cleaning can continue until the water reservoir is low or the battery runs out. Refill and resume as needed. Do not wet clean with an empty reservoir to prevent motor overheating.

Remaining battery life is displayed as a percentage on the LCD screen.

How to clean your Dyson SubmarineTM 2.0 wet roller head

Proper cleaning of the wet roller head is essential for performance.

  1. Detach and place: Turn off the machine and detach the wet roller head. Place it immediately in the drip tray to prevent spillage.
  2. Hold level: Keep the wet roller head level in the drip tray.
  3. Disassemble and empty: Hold the wet roller head over a sink, remove it from the drip tray. Press the red Quick-release button and slide out the cassette. Remove the red dirty water tank cap to empty the waste extraction tray.
  4. Wash components: Empty any leftover water from the reservoir. Do not expose the neck of the water roller head to water. All washable parts (roller, waste extraction tray, water reservoir, drip tray) can be cleaned with water and a diluted household anti-bacterial solution.
  5. Dry components: Wipe away dirt and excess water from the main roller head, waste extraction tray, and water reservoir with a cloth. Leave the wet roller to air dry in a warm, well-ventilated space.

It is recommended to replace the wet roller every six months, depending on usage, to maintain performance.

Washing your filter

Wash your filter at least once a month to maintain suction power. Ensure the filter is completely dry (at least 24 hours) before reattaching, as a damp filter can damage the machine.

  1. Remove filter: Twist the filter anti-clockwise and pull it away from the machine.
  2. Tap off dust: Gently tap the filter over a bin to remove loose dust and debris.
  3. Wash filter: Wash the pleated paper element under warm running tap water, with the foam element facing downwards. Then, wash the foam element, still pointing downwards. Hold the filter on its side and run warm water over the outside of the foam element, gently rubbing to remove dirt. Repeat until water runs clear.
  4. Shake and dry: Empty the filter and shake firmly to remove excess water. Keep shaking until no more water comes out. Place the filter on its end in a well-ventilated, warm place to dry for at least 24 hours.
  5. Refit filter: Once completely dry, position the filter unit in place on the main body and twist clockwise until it clicks.

Do not dry the filter in a dishwasher, washing machine, tumble dryer, oven, microwave, or near a naked flame.

Washing your All Floor ConesTM Sense brush bars

The All Floor ConesTM Sense cleaner head has washable brush bars. Regularly check and wash them to maintain optimum performance. Ensure the machine is disconnected from the charger and turned off. Do not use dishwashers, detergents, polishes, or air fresheners.

  1. Remove cover and brush bars: Lift the plastic clips at the back of the cleaner head (left and right) to release the cover. Unscrew each brush bar to remove.
  2. Wash and dry: Hold each brush bar under running water and gently rub to remove lint or dirt. Stand the brush bars upright to dry completely for at least 24 hours.
  3. Refit brush bars: Before refitting, ensure each brush bar is completely dry. Reattach them by matching the colour of the plastic fitting to the cleaner head. Refit the cover by slotting it back into place.

Cleaning your optic lens

To maintain optimum performance, keep the lens clean. Clean the lens only when the cleaner head is not attached to the machine. Use a soft, dry, lint-free cloth to wipe the lens.
